Spreading Mulch Over Fresh Seed Is An Excellent Way To Lock In Nutrients And Protect The Seedlings From Scattering While They Take Root.
You can also use a lawn repair mix ($15, the home depot) that includes grass seed and mulch or soil, and just sprinkle that on top of the bare patch. Your grass needs around one to two inches of water each week, dependent upon air temperature and movement. For a larger lawn, you can rent seed spreaders from your local garden store.
